The Sheet Metal and Air Conditioning National Association (SMACNA) is accepting public comments on its HVAC Systems Commissioning Manual. All comments are due on or before the close of business, April 17, to be considered by the task force for inclusion in the newest edition.

As part of the Obama administration’s blueprint for an American economy built to last, Energy Secretary Steven Chu announced the availability of up to $5.2 million in fiscal year 2012 to develop improved building efficiency technologies, including advanced heating and cooling systems.

UTC Climate, Controls & Security recently signed an agreement with Watsco Inc. (Coconut Grove, Fla.) to form a joint venture named Carrier Enterprise Canada to distribute Carrier, Bryant, and Payne HVAC products and supplies in Canada.
